Output 2bb0ba56f4ec7d8aa986cd6eb98973c8ee5d46d0e8a5ff67ab7fb774b51fa2ea:5

value
103020286
script pubkey
OP_0 OP_PUSHBYTES_20 aed1d072e05cbc980eff9066a7063fda067477bf
address
bc1q4mgaquhqtj7fsrhljpn2wp3lmgr8gaal34d6u7
transaction
2bb0ba56f4ec7d8aa986cd6eb98973c8ee5d46d0e8a5ff67ab7fb774b51fa2ea
confirmations
332359
spent
true